Both Memorial University of Newfoundland and the University of New Brunswick are popular universities in Canada. As per Shiksha Ranking, Memorial University of Newfoundland ranked #21 and the University of New Brunswick ranked #23. Students can check the comparison table below:
Particulars | Memorial University of Newfoundland | University of New Brunswick |
|---|---|---|
Shiksha Popularity ranking | #21 | #23 |
Tuition fees | UG: INR 4L-INR 17L PG: INR 1L-INR 13L | UG: INR 10 L-INR17L PG: INR 6 L -INR21L |
Acceptance rate | 67-78% | 66-79% |

UNB is a world leader in developing MRI technology, uncovering new ways to help companies find previously untapped reserves of oil and gas. Also, it is to be noted that the Technology that is used in Google Maps was developed at the University of New Brunswick. It is one of Canada’s top comprehensive universities. It offers world-class programs with a small university experience. Also, the Computer Science and Engineering faculty members at UNB are ranked in 201-250 brackets in Times Higher Education 2023 subject rankings.

There are 2 campuses of UNB, Fredericton and Saint John Campus. The Fredericton campus is located in New Brunswick’s capital, Fredericton. Saint John Campus is situated on the Bay of Fundy. At both of the campuses of the university, there are more than 1,500 graduate students. Fredericton is the original campus of UNB Canada.

The University of New Brunswick offers a mix of varsity and club sports as well as many recreational activities on both the campuses of the university.
- UNB Red’s on the university’s Fredericton Campus competes in Soccer, Volleyball, Basketball, Hockey and Swimming
- The Saint John Seawolves compete in Basketball, Badminton, Soccer and Volleyball

In the Global Universities category ranking, UNB ranks at #923 in 2024-25. Whereas, in 2023, it was placed at #948 position. In the world rankings, this university ranks at #681-690 in 2025. In 2024, the university is ranked at #711-720 in the same publisher’s ranking. According to another ranking publisher, UNB Canada ranks at #601-800 position in 2024
